The Best Acne Treatments For Teenagers
By John Ward

Acne affects most teenagers in astounding numbers each year. Usually this is because of the changes all teenagers must go through. It rarely has anything to do with chocolate or oily foods. can leave devastating scars both mentally and physically for a lifetime. What are the best treatments for teenagers? There are many ways to relieve the stress and frustration associated with acne. Appearance is a very important aspect for an adolescent. Removal of unsightly blemishes is extremely significant.

A dermatologist is the best source for information regarding an affective treatment. There are many over-the-counter medications that can help, from the mildest cases to the most severe occurrences. The causes for vary, a under lying basis may be a factor. Consult a doctor if other issues are present. Prescription medication may be necessary to control or cure the acne. A pimple is less severe than a face full of cysts and craters. A severe breakout will need a very strong treatment. Nevertheless, it is entirely possible for over-the-count medication to work. Most of the time experiments with different treatment are necessary.

Typically the causes of redness and puffiness are popping of a pimple or cysts. It is recommended that this method is not done. Young women that are teenagers can regularly use coverup to conceal unsightly blemishes. This technique can work wonders if applied correctly. Alternative homemade remedies may work well. Cucumber juice applied as a facemask or dabbed directly to the pimple acts as a pore reducing agent is one of the best natural treatment. Wash the ointment off with a face cleanser within 20 to 30 minutes. Another alternative treatment is ice. Rub this treatment over the face for at least 15 minutes. There are many types of remedies that can be tested.

A teenager is more  likely to have severe cases of that any other age group. Experimentation is the most important method to try and solve this problem. Also, talking with a doctor can bring more of an alternative to the individual. Everyone is different. Causes of in each person are diverse. Over-the-counter medication can work for one person but maybe not for another. Take time to research and look for the correct method for the best treatment.
